Analysis

Tunisia recorded 11.6% for barro-lee: percentage of female population age 15-19 with primary in 2010. That is the lowest value across all 11 years on record.

The figure is down 56.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, barro-lee: percentage of female population age 15-19 with primary in Tunisia peaked at 46.6% in 1980 and was at its lowest, 11.6%, in 2010.

That places Tunisia 89th out of 144 countries with data for 2010,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 11 years of available data.

Barro-Lee: Percentage of female population age 15-19 with primary in Tunisia, year by year

Annual values for Barro-Lee: Percentage of female population age 15-19 with primary schooling. Total (Incomplete and Completed Primary) in Tunisia, 1960 to 2010.
Year Incomplete and Completed Primary Change
1960 14.9%
1965 21.5% +44.3%
1970 31.5% +46.2%
1975 45.1% +43.2%
1980 46.6% +3.3%
1985 35.8% -23.2%
1990 36.9% +3.0%
1995 41.0% +11.1%
2000 26.6% -35.0%
2005 14.0% -47.5%
2010 11.6% -17.1%
